A passenger list for the November 9th, 1911, voyage of the White Star liner Cedric, 5 x 7.5, 12 pages. This pre-sinking Titanic related item mentions the Titanic twice in print. At the top of the inside cover page appears, “Titanic New Triple-Screw (Launched) 45,000 Tons,” while the back cover features a striking image of the Olympic/Titanic along with the text, “The Largest and Finest Steamers in The World. OLYMPIC Triple Screw—In Commission, 1911—45,000 Tons, and, Triple Screw…Building at Belfast…TITANIC.” In good to very good condition, with moderate soiling to covers, several small tears to covers and inside pages, creasing, and fragile stapled binding.
